Genus:
Burara Swinhoe, 1893 . Trans. R. ent. Soc. Lond. 1893 : 329.    [BHLBHL]

Status:
Available Name

Homonyms: 1

Higher classification:
HESPERIOIDEA : HESPERIIDAE : COELIADINAE

Type-species:
Ismene vasutana Moore, 1865. Proc. zool. Soc. Lond. : 782.    [BHLBHL]

Type-species designation:
by subsequent designation by Swinhoe , 1912. In: Moore, Lep. ind. 9(106): 234.    [BHLBHL]

Notes:
Hemming (1967) stated:-

The name Ismene vasutana first appeared in print in 1857 (in Horsfield & Moore, Cat. lep. Ins. Mus. East. India Coy (1) : 247), but, as there published, it was a nomen nudum; it was accompanied however by particulars of the localities of capture of the specimens on which Moore already planned to establish in his projected paper in the Proc. zool. Soc. Lond., which however (as shown above) did not actually appear until the volume of that serial for the year 1865.
